MFOUR LABS Launches IronGrade™ Early Adopter Programme (EAP) to Close AI’s “Determinism Gap”

MFOUR LABS (Pvt) Ltd. today launched the IronGrade™ Early Adopter Programme (EAP), offering selected enterprises priority access to the first industrial-scale solution engineered to deliver binary-level definitiveness to Generative AI.
Colombo, Sri Lanka – February 14, 2026 – As global compliance mandates become stricter and the enterprise sector shifts toward Sovereign Intelligence, MFOUR LABS has established the MVF Protocol as the leading industrial benchmark for Air-Gapped AI Infrastructure.
